Production explains the season’s bell mechanic: ringing it forces a fight; losing can send a contestant to the doghouse.
Audience-driven TTS gaslights Freddy into believing the beef bell is a 'beer bell.' Jet runs with the bit and turns Freddy's first ring into a beer-chug-off. First on-camera bell event of the season; sets the bell's tone as the audience's mechanism of choice.
Angelina rings the bell and loses the resulting Tape Escape challenge to Daniel, becoming the first contestant of the season to spend a night on the doghouse mat. First doghouse footage of S4.

Letty pulls Daniel into the confessional and gets him to admit awkward fixations on Angelina on-camera — trademark Letty-as-agitator move. The confession reignites Daniel's Angelina friction and pivots his arc.
First proper elimination of the season. The Direnc-led alliance — Daniel, Aryeh, Ellie — bumrushes Angelina's candy stash. Freddy's late candy gift to her arrives after the deadline. Angelina is announced eliminated by a 23-piece-of-candy margin.
Late in the candy challenge deadline, the Direnc-Daniel-Aryeh-Ellie alliance physically takes Angelina's candy stash. Freddy comes to her defense; Daniel and Aryeh come close to losing their own candy in the back-and-forth. The first proper alliance of the season, formed entirely around eliminating Angelina.
The final tally puts Angelina 23 pieces of candy below the cutoff. Freddy's late candy gift to her arrived just after the deadline and was disqualified. Margin small enough to feel fluky; result is binding.
Fishtank tradition challenge run as 40-minute work + 20-minute rest cycles, with the cast in white sperm-suit costumes. Freddy crashes out at hour 8 after the piss-bucket incident; Aryeh wins rock-paper-scissors but walks out the door in celebration, leaving Direnc as the last in the room and the actual winner — the shortest cell ever.
The cast wears matching white 'sperm' suits with their names on the back. Production runs the Cell as 40-minute work blocks + 20-minute rest breaks, totaling about 15 hours — the shortest cell in Fishtank history.
Around hour 8, Freddy dumps the communal piss-bucket all over the floor and provokes a Direnc crashout. Freddy gets removed from the cell. Locks in the 'Freddy is a wild card who never lasts' Cell pattern.
Aryeh wins the final rock-paper-scissors challenge against Direnc and walks out the door in celebration — making Direnc, last in the room, the actual winner of the cell. Direnc takes the $800 grand prize.
Long-standing fan-dream guest finally arrives. The cast is blindfolded; Freddy guesses Bam first and fanboys out. Bam waxes Freddy and skates with the cast for about an hour. The visit sets up his Day-12 return for the State of the Fish Tank address.
The cast is blindfolded while production brings the guest in and asked to guess who it is. Freddy — a lifelong fan — guesses Bam Margera first and immediately fanboys out. The reveal is the season's biggest single-moment audience high pre-cancellation.
Bam's hour-long visit includes waxing Freddy's chest hair on-camera and skating two ramps that production set up. Bam also gives the cast some impromptu skate lessons. Soft, viral set-piece with a fan-dream guest.
Aryeh tries to physically push Daniel out the front door during the disability challenge — inventing a new on-air elimination tactic. Freddy retaliates against Aryeh; Direnc closes the door; Sam offers Freddy 5 fish-bucks to push Aryeh out for real. Drunk Daniel later tries to stop Jet from closing the door, briefly pushing Jet to the edge of his cool. Production introduces magic-bucks the next day to neutralize the door-meta.
Mid-disability-challenge, Aryeh opens the front door and tries to physically push Daniel outside to eliminate him. Production lets the attempt stand, immediately turning what was supposed to be a costume gag into a new game mechanic.
Drunk Freddy tries the same door-push tactic on Aryeh in retaliation. Direnc closes the front door before Freddy can finish the push. Sam offers Freddy 5 fish-bucks to do it for real, formally legitimizing the door-meta as a paid-for production move.
Late at night, drunk Daniel tries to physically stop Jet from closing the front door and calls Jet fat. Jet briefly loses his composure on-camera — one of the rare moments of the season where production cracks visibly under the cast's testing.
The next day, production invents 'magic bucks' on the spot — a new currency that lets a contestant who's been forcefully pushed out be brought back. Used immediately to bring Freddy back. Magic bucks neutralize the door-meta's worst case but don't ban the tactic itself.
